Description of the problem | When traveling at about 35-40 mph, the vehicle sometimes does not engage when trying to automatically shift to the next gear. This causes the driver to lose all acceleration and essentially puts the vehicle into a coast. Tapping on the accelerator does nothing to engage the transmission again. However, after a few seconds or more, the transmission will finally engage. If you happen to have the accelerator pressed this will lurch the vehicle forward.
